Output e26d290d69d5203e5e23fef5981f54ea1dfdbee03d18dbe7c29ec7818678ee0f:1

value
706200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eae168807f736e30ef59243c8592e9220ffd74a0 OP_EQUAL
address
3P6x54xmn1oNtEPLyueJUHBDe1BdV21ona
transaction
e26d290d69d5203e5e23fef5981f54ea1dfdbee03d18dbe7c29ec7818678ee0f
spent
true